Process of Auditing Fabric Production for Quality Control

To ensure that you receive high-quality fabrics from Thai textile manufacturers, it’s essential to implement a quality control process. Here’s a step-by-step guide to auditing fabric production:

  1. Research and Shortlisting: Research reputable Thai textile manufacturers and shortlist potential suppliers based on their reputation, certifications, and product offerings.
  2. Factory Visits: Conduct regular factory visits to assess fabric production processes, machinery, and worker safety. This will give you an idea of the manufacturer’s commitment to quality control.
  3. Sampling and Testing: Conduct rigorous testing on samples from shortlisted manufacturers to verify their fabric quality, texture, and durability.
  4. Quality Standard Check: Verify that the manufacturer adheres to recognized quality standards, such as ISO 9001:2015 or Oeko-Tex.
  5. Documentation Review: Review the manufacturer’s documentation, including production records, test reports, and supplier certifications.

Efficient Fabric Cutting and Allocation

Efficient fabric cutting and allocation processes are critical in fabric management. By streamlining these processes, manufacturers can minimize fabric waste, reduce errors, and optimize fabric usage. To achieve efficient fabric cutting and allocation, manufacturers can implement the following strategies:

* Use digital cutting software to optimize fabric cutting layouts and reduce waste
* Implement a first-in, first-out (FIFO) inventory management system to ensure oldest fabric is used first
* Allocate fabric to production runs based on actual fabric yard requirements
* Implement a quality control process to ensure accurate fabric yard measurement and calculation

By implementing these strategies and maintaining accurate fabric yard inventory management, manufacturers can optimize fabric usage, reduce waste, and achieve consistent product quality and design for their 2 tone Thai fisherman pants production.

Key Considerations for Fabric Sampling

When collecting and storing fabric samples, several key considerations must be taken into account. Firstly, fabrics must be stored in a clean and dry environment to prevent damage and degradation. Next, consider the importance of labeling and documentation, as accurate information about each fabric, including its composition, weight, and origin, is crucial for designers and production teams. Furthermore, designers must consider the potential impact of fabric sampling on the environment and their brand’s reputation, exploring sustainable and eco-friendly options whenever possible.
